LOC100291310 GI:239750499 PREDICTED: hypothetical protein XP_002347422 1 mlssaaglar syavpsenkn sgllvqkvlr iskltsgala qhgpgatdat 50 51 cheavllcsl nhaydlswgs fspslsllrf yhtllhrkpg